About

It may seem small compared to other European capitals, but it was desired by many over the centuries and so walking down the streets of Riga you still feel the city’s cosmopolitan vibe.

From the small river town on Daugava, through the times of prosperity and being desired by many: Swedes, Russians, Germans, Poles and Soviets to the proud capital of independent Latvia and the biggest of the Baltic states' cities, Riga is full of wonder: medieval and art nouveaux architecture, thought-provoking museums, cobbled alleyways. Famed for its bar and party culture as for its IT sector, the capital of Latvia is a perfect destination to explore on foot!

History

Rīga’s Old Town was designated a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 1997, recognizing its remarkable medieval architecture and historic significance.
